What is a SWIFT/BIC Code?

A SWIFT code is an 8 to 11-character alphanumeric code that uniquely identifies a bank or financial institution in international transactions. It is assigned by the Society for Worldwide Interbank Financial Telecommunication (SWIFT), a Belgium-based network established in 1973 and used by over 11,000 banks in 200+ countries. BIC (Bank Identifier Code, ISO 9362) is simply the formal name for the same code — every SWIFT code is a BIC, and every BIC used for SWIFT messaging is a SWIFT code.

FAQs

What is the SWIFT code for SWIFT HEADQUARTERS?expand_more
The SWIFT code for SWIFT HEADQUARTERS is SWHTBEBB. In this code, SWHT identifies the institution, BE is the country code for Belgium, and BB is the location identifier (LA HULPE). This 8-character code refers to the head office.
How do I send money to SWIFT HEADQUARTERS in Belgium?expand_more
To send money to SWIFT HEADQUARTERS, provide the SWIFT code SWHTBEBB (or the specific 11-character branch code) along with the recipient's account number to your sending bank.
